Carved stone post by the A683, in parish of HORNBY WITH FARLETON (LANCASTER District), 30m Southwest of the Old Toll House, Farleton, just past the sharp bend, on narrow grass verge in bracken and hedge, on South side of road. Lancs CC stone triangle, erected by the County Council in the 19th/20th century. Damaged. Inscription reads:- : TO / LANCASTER / 8 MILES : : HORNBY : : TO / (HO)RNBY / (1) MILE / (KY LON)SDALE / (8½ M)ILES / (INGLETON / 10 MILES) : Grade II listed. List Entry Number: 1071688 https://historicengland.org.uk/listing/the-list/list-entry/1071688 Milestone Society National ID: LA_LAKL08.
